    I recently moved to the area and needed a single 220 outlet installed in my garage. The work…read morebasically involved: adding a breaker, running wire from one side of the garage to the other, and adding a plug (power receptacle). It was clearly a one-man job and should not have taken much more than an hour for one guy to complete. However, on the morning they showed up, instead of sending just a single electrician over, they sent two. I thought it was weird, but just went with it. It appeared that one of the electricians didn't even stay for the duration of the job. Finally, when the job was done, I asked how much it would be, and they just said, "we will send you the bill." And they certainly did, charging me $375 in total, including billing me for the guy who didn't seem to stay the entire time. That's right, $375 for one 220 outlet, 40 feet of wire, and a breaker. The quality of the work itself was OK, which is why I gave them two stars. At least they didn't damage anything. :) Now, I am not suggesting that they are intentionally ripping people off, but I was expecting the job to cost about half of what they charged me based on their hourly rate and the cost of supplies. If you are like me and appreciate paying a fair price for value, then I would suggest you find someone else to do your electrical work.

    Glenn Electrical has been taking care of our generator for several years, and they have always been…read moredependable, professional, and kind. Whether it's routine maintenance or coming out during a snowstorm, they are quick to respond and a pleasure to work with. Recently, we lost power to an entire wall of our home. Mike, one of the owners, quickly diagnosed the problem and discovered extensive old knob-and-tube wiring throughout our 1935 Cape Cod. The entire house was rewired with Romex, and although a whole-house rewire is a major project, the experience could not have gone more smoothly. The project took about three weeks, and every member of the team was friendly, highly experienced, respectful, and incredibly considerate. They were especially mindful of keeping the work area clean and accommodating my sensitivities to allergens. Our dogs loved them:) They arrived on time every day, communicated clearly, and the office was always quick to answer questions and respond to messages. Their workmanship was exceptional. You can hardly tell there was any cutting into the walls. They carefully repaired the small openings they had to make, even matching some very old paint colors. They reinstalled light fixtures, molding, and everything else with great care and attention to detail. They also replaced and upgraded outlets throughout the property, worked on our outdoor buildings, and even inspected checked out an underground electrical line. Their expertise extends well beyond standard residential wiring. One thing I especially appreciated was Mike's honesty. He determined that our electrical panel did not need to be replaced, saving us from unnecessary expense. It's refreshing to work with a contractor who recommends only what is truly needed. Mike and Rebecca have built an outstanding company. Mike is truly at the top of his profession, and I would trust him with any electrical project. The entire team takes pride in their work, and it shows. They were very patient with all my many questions and Rebecca is a wonderful person to connect with. The pricing was very manageable and fair and it was worth every penny for the peace of mind of knowing our home is now safe. I would not hesitate to recommend Glenn Electrical for any residential or commercial electrical work. They have earned my highest recommendation. 10 stars plus
